TRKNTON, N. J., July 25.- J. b. Uolllns, the negro who shot and killed Frede'rlcb Ohl, a student, at Prluceton last June, and who was oonvlcted of murder in the second degree, ha received a senten 3e of twenty years at hard labor in tbe state's prison. No plea for leniency was made by Colllns' counsel. The negro received his sentence stolldly and was unmoved even when Justice Gummere said that a verdict of murder in the flrst degree would have been proper.
